About the estate
The Barcza Bálint, Kőkonyha borterasz estate manages a total of five hectares of vineyards on the southern slopes of the Somló and on the Csobánc hill within the Badacsony wine region. The family looks back on a long winemaking tradition, with historical records documenting their estates back to the mid-nineteenth century. Traditional grape varieties such as Furmint, Juhfark, Hárslevelű, and Welschriesling are cultivated in the vineyards. The portfolio mainly consists of full-bodied, fiery, mineral-driven, and acidic dry wines, alongside sweet specialties. Guests are welcomed at the winery's wine terrace located on Somló.
